Instructions for ICL7106CPLZ

  1. Power Supply Connection:

    • Connect the supply voltage (Vcc) between pins 30 and 32. Ensure the voltage is within the operating range of 2.7V to 6V.
  2. Analog Input Configuration:

    • Connect the analog input signal to the IN+ and IN- pins. The input voltage should be within the specified range of -10V to +10V.
  3. Display Setup:

    • The ICL7106CPLZ supports a 3.5-digit display. Connect the appropriate segment drivers to the corresponding output pins for proper display functionality.
  4. Calibration:

    • For accurate readings, perform an initial calibration by adjusting the offset trimmer potentiometer connected to the OFFSET ADJ pin until the display reads zero with no input signal.
  5. Operating Temperature:

    • Ensure the device operates within the recommended temperature range to maintain accuracy and reliability.
  6. Supply Decoupling:

    • Place a 0.1μF capacitor close to the power supply pins to minimize noise and ensure stable operation.
  7. Handling Precautions:

    • Handle the IC with care to avoid damage from electrostatic discharge (ESD). Use proper anti-static precautions when handling and installing the component.
  8. Reference Voltage:

    • The internal reference voltage can be used for measurement purposes. Connect external resistors if necessary to set the desired reference level.
  9. Conversion Control:

    • Control the conversion process using the start and reset signals applied to the appropriate control pins.
  10. Output Interface:

    • Interface the digital outputs with suitable logic circuits or microcontrollers for further processing or display.
